Welcome to the Boy Scouts of America Troop 773 of the Pickett’s Mill District website!

Message from the Scoutmaster:

It is a privilege to be a part of an organization that has such a positive impact on the youth of America. The mission statement of the Boy Scouts of America is to prepare young people to make ethical and moral choices over their lifetimes by instilling in them the values of the Scout Oath and Law. With this in mind, we have the opportunity to provide our youth with the tools to change their lives and help them to have a positive impact on society. We not only provide young men with positive examples and leadership mentoring, but also teach them valuable life skills such as camping, cooking, personal finance, and numerous other skills through the extensive B.S.A. merit badge program.

Our troop has journeyed to New Mexico for a two-week packing trip at Philmont Scout Ranch, white water rafted the Ocoee River in Tennessee, snorkeled and sailed in the Florida Keys, canoed the Flint River, and rafted down the Copper River in Alaska. Help us to determine our next great adventure. Will it be rappelling, mountain climbing, or skiing?

If you enjoy being in the outdoors, participating in high adventure, working with your peers, and seeing youth leadership in action, then see what adventures await you in our troop. Come visit one of our meetings and see what you’ve been missing.

Association

The purpose of the 773 Scouters Association shall be to care for and protect the land donated to the Association; to foster and continue to develop the youth of good character and civic virtue through the implementation of the programs provided under the auspices of The Boy Scouts of America; and to provide community service and program support.
